Vývojářská příručka

Tento průvodce popisuje základní schopnosti Aspose.Slides FOSS pro .NET s spustitelnými ukázkami kódu pro každou oblast funkcí.

V této sekci

StránkaPopis
Funkce a schopnostiÚplný seznam podporovaných funkcí: snímky, tvary, text, výplň, efekty, 3D formátování, poznámky, komentáře, obrázky a vlastnosti dokumentu.
Práce s obrázkyVkládejte obrázky do snímků jako rámečky obrázků ze souboru nebo proudu; ovládejte režim výplně (roztažení, dlaždice).
Práce se spojnicemiPřidejte zakřivené, loketní a rovné spojnice mezi tvary; nastavte připojovací body a styl čáry.
Práce s 3D efektyPoužijte vnější stín, záři, rozostření, zkosení, předvolby kamery, světelné sestavy a materiály na tvary.
Práce s komentářiPřidejte vláknité recenzní komentáře a poznámky přednášejícího; spravujte autory komentářů; čtěte anotace.

Vstupní bod API

Každá operace začíná Presentation objektem. Vždy jej použijte s using příkazem:

using Aspose.Slides.Foss;
using Aspose.Slides.Foss.Export;

// Open existing
using var prs = new Presentation("input.pptx");
// work with prs
prs.Save("output.pptx", SaveFormat.Pptx);
using Aspose.Slides.Foss;
using Aspose.Slides.Foss.Export;

// Create new
using var prs = new Presentation();
// work with prs
prs.Save("new.pptx", SaveFormat.Pptx);

Tento using prohlášení zajišťuje, že interní prostředky jsou uvolněny při opuštění rozsahu. Neukládejte a Presentation odkaz mimo jeho using rozsah.

Podporovaný výstupní formát

Jediný podporovaný formát ukládání je PPTX (SaveFormat.PptxExport do PDF, HTML, SVG nebo obrazových formátů není v této edici k dispozici.

Klíčové třídy

Třída / výčetJmenný prostorPopis
PresentationAspose.Slides.FossKořenový kontejner; implementuje IDisposable
ShapeTypeAspose.Slides.FossVýčet typů tvarů (Obdélník, Elipsa, …)
FillTypeAspose.Slides.FossVýčet typů výplní (Plná, Gradient, …)
NullableBoolAspose.Slides.FossTrojstupňová logická hodnota pro formátování (True, False, NotDefined)
SaveFormatAspose.Slides.Foss.ExportVýčet výstupních formátů (podporován pouze Pptx)
PointFAspose.Slides.Foss.DrawingPlovoucí 2D bod (používá se pro pozice komentářů)

Známá omezení

Následující oblasti nejsou v této edici podporovány:

  • Grafy: žádné vytváření ani úpravy grafů
  • SmartArt: není podporováno
  • Animace a přechody: přechody snímků a animace objektů nelze nastavit
  • Exportní formáty: je podporováno pouze ukládání ve formátu PPTX; export do PDF, HTML, SVG ani obrázků není možný
  • Hyperlinky a nastavení akcí: objekty odkazů nelze upravovat
  • VBA makra a digitální podpisy:nedostupné

Neznámé části XML, které byly během načítání zaznamenány, jsou při ukládání zachovány doslovně, takže při opakovaném načtení a uložení se nikdy neodstraní obsah, který knihovna ještě nezná.

Viz také

 Čeština